The Sri Lankan sloth bear, a rare and shy forest dweller, roams the island’s dry zone jungles. With shaggy black fur and a distinctive snout, it feeds on insects, fruits, and honey. Often seen in national parks, this unique bear adds charm to Sri Lanka’s diverse and wild landscapes.

Two-toed sloths are mammals with coarse fur, long limbs, and large, curved claws. They live in the tropical rainforests of Central and South America, spending most of their time in the tree canopy.

The Sun Bear (Helarctos malayanus) is the smallest bear species, native to the tropical forests of Southeast Asia. Recognized by its short, sleek fur and distinctive chest patch, this species is known for its excellent climbing ability and unique behavior in the wild.
